Mr. William Howard "Bill" McBride, Jr., 67, of Thonotosassa, FL, passed away Saturday evening, December 22, 2012, in Mount Airy, NC. Mr. McBride was born May 10, 1945, in Belleville, IL, to Patricia Sweat McBride and the late William Howard McBride, Sr. Bill grew up in Leesburg, FL, where he graduated from Leesburg High School in 1963. He received a Bachelor of Arts degree from the University of Florida in 1967, where he was a member of Florida Blue Key and the ATO Social Fraternity. After one year of law school at the University of Florida, he was commissioned to the United States Marine Corps, where he served in Vietnam as a company commander. He was subsequently awarded the Bronze Star with Combat "V" for valor. Bill resumed his law school studies at the University of Florida, where he was selected for Law Review and graduated in 1975. He then joined the law firm of Holland and Knight, under the leadership of Chesterfield Smith. Bill ultimately served as managing partner of Holland and Knight from 1992 to 2001, when he resigned to run for governor of Florida. In 2003, he joined the law firm of Barnett, Bolt, Kirkwood, Long, and McBride, where he was practicing.
